Development of Online Poker Tournaments
Online poker tournaments emerged in belated 1990s as internet-based poker spaces started initially to get traction. Web sites like Planet Poker and Paradise Poker pioneered the thought of virtual poker tournaments. However, minimal technology and connectivity posed challenges, resulting in a somewhat crude gaming knowledge.

Eventually, advancements in computer software technology and internet infrastructure greatly enhanced the web poker tournament experience. User-friendly interfaces, improved illustrations, and advanced algorithms transformed digital poker into a high-quality, practical knowledge. The availability of protected deal methods also boosted the self-confidence of individuals, attracting a bigger player base.

Difficulties and Controversies
Despite their particular success, on-line poker tournaments have not been immune to difficulties and controversies. A common issue is the risk of fraudulence and collusion among people, impairing the integrity regarding the game. Many systems have actually implemented steps, such as for instance advanced level formulas and monitoring systems, to identify preventing cheating. But these issues continue steadily to present a threat into authenticity of on-line poker tournaments.
